refactor: rename scl_lsp → tia_lsp (project umbrella for future STL/LAD/FBD)
Rename the project from scl_lsp to tia_lsp to future-proof for additional
TIA Portal languages (STL/AWL, LAD, FBD). The 'scl' language name is kept
as-is for the SCL filetype and tree-sitter parser; future languages get
their own names (stl, lad, fbd).
Project-wide changes:
- lua/scl_lsp/ → lua/tia_lsp/ (plugin entry point)
- lua/scl/ → lua/tia/ (language modules, shared across TIA langs)
- require('scl.*') → require('tia.*')
- require('scl_lsp') → require('tia_lsp')
- LSP client name: 'scl_lsp' → 'tia_lsp'
- Diagnostic source: 'scl_lsp' → 'tia_lsp' (src/diagnostics.lua)
- package.json name: 'scl-language-server' → 'tia-lsp'
lua/tia_lsp/init.lua:
- Add vim.fn.exepath('tia-lsp') detection so the plugin prefers the
mason-installed executable and falls back to { 'lua', server_path }
for manual installs.
- Add opts.ts_parser_url to configure the tree-sitter parser source.
- Remove hardcoded ~/dev/scl_lsp paths in favor of ~/dev/tia-lsp and
the new ts_parser_url option.
Cleanup:
- Delete lua/tia/init.lua (dead code, unreferenced duplicate of tia_lsp).
- Delete scl_lsp.sh (replaced by the mason-installed bin/tia-lsp wrapper).
- Update README.md and AGENTS.md to reflect the two-repo split
(tia-lsp server + tia-lsp.nvim plugin) and document Mason installation.
Unchanged (intentional):
- grammar.js, src/grammar.json, src/parser.c: tree-sitter language name
remains 'scl' (it's the language, not the project).
- Filetype patterns ('scl', 'udt', 'db') in autocmds.
- :SCL* command names (per-filetype prefix; future :STL* etc.).
Tests pass with the same pre-existing failures as before the rename
(formatter VAR_INPUT test, udt_parser line 199 const-variable bug,
plc_json reference-project-missing). No new failures introduced.

### Mason installation
|
||||
|
||||
`tia-lsp` can be installed via [mason.nvim](https://github.com/mason-org/mason.nvim) using a custom registry. The setup below uses a `file:` registry sourced from a Gitea-hosted `tia-mason-registry` repo (cloned by lazy.nvim), and falls back to the official mason registry for any other packages.
|
||||
|
||||
1. Clone the registry repo as a lazy.nvim plugin:
|
||||
```lua
|
||||
-- ~/.config/nvim/lua/plugins/tia-mason-registry.lua
|
||||
return {
|
||||
url = "https://your-gitea/tia-mason-registry.git",
|
||||
name = "tia-mason-registry",
|
||||
lazy = false, -- must be available before mason setup
|
||||
}
|
||||
```
|
||||
2. Register the registry with mason:
|
||||
```lua
|
||||
-- ~/.config/nvim/lua/plugins/mason.lua
|
||||
return {
|
||||
"mason-org/mason.nvim",
|
||||
opts = {
|
||||
registries = {
|
||||
"file:" .. vim.fn.expand("~/.local/share/nvim/lazy/tia-mason-registry"),
|
||||
"github:mason-org/mason-registry",
|
||||
},
|
||||
},
|
||||
}
|
||||
```
|
||||
3. Install `yq` (one-time prerequisite for mason's `file:` registry):
|
||||
```
|
||||
:MasonInstall yq
|
||||
```
|
||||
4. Install the server:
|
||||
```
|
||||
:MasonInstall tia-lsp
|
||||
```
|
||||
5. Verify: open a `.scl` file and run `:LspInfo` — `tia_lsp` should be attached, and `vim.fn.exepath("tia-lsp")` should resolve to `~/.local/share/nvim/mason/bin/tia-lsp`.
|
||||
|
||||
To upgrade: tag a new `vX.Y.Z` release on the `tia-lsp` Gitea repo, bump `source.id` in `tia-mason-registry/packages/tia-lsp/package.yaml`, push the registry repo, then `:MasonInstall tia-lsp` again.
